#fe8d67 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#fe8d67 is composed of 99.6% red, 55.3% green and 40.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 44.5% magenta, 59.4%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 15.1 degrees, a saturation of 98.7% and a lightness of 70%. #fe8d67 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ffce with #fd1b00. Closest websafe color is: #ff9966.

Shades and Tints of #fe8d67

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040100 is the darkest color, while #fff3ef is the lightest one.

Tones of #fe8d67

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#b7b0ae is the less saturated color, while #fe8d67 is the most saturated one.
